MySQL中导出一个数据库文件通常是指将整个数据库的内容和结构导出为一个SQL脚本文件,这个过程称为“数据库备份”,这个文件包含了创建数据库、表结构以及插入数据的SQL语句,要打开或使用这个导出的数据库文件,你可以采取以下几种方法:
使用MySQL命令行工具导入
如果你已经安装了MySQL服务器,并且有权限访问它,你可以通过MySQL的命令行工具来导入这个文件,以下是步骤:
-
登录到MySQL:你需要登录到你的MySQL服务器,这通常可以通过在终端(Linux/Mac)或命令提示符(Windows)中输入以下命令完成:
mysql -u 用户名 -p
系统会提示你输入密码。
-
创建数据库(如果尚未存在):在导入之前,确保目标数据库已经存在,如果不存在,可以使用以下命令创建:
CREATE DATABASE 数据库名;
-
选择数据库:使用
USE
命令选择你要导入数据到的数据库:USE 数据库名;
-
导入SQL文件:使用
source
命令或.
快捷方式来导入文件,假设你的文件名为backup.sql
,并且位于当前目录下,你可以这样做:source backup.sql;
或者
. backup.sql
使用图形化工具导入
如果你不熟悉命令行操作,或者更喜欢图形界面,可以使用如phpMyAdmin、HeidiSQL、Navicat等数据库管理工具来导入SQL文件,这些工具通常提供直观的界面来选择文件并执行导入操作。
在另一个MySQL服务器上恢复
如果你想在另一台服务器上恢复这个数据库,过程类似,但需要确保目标服务器上已经安装了MySQL,并且你有相应的访问权限,按照上述命令行步骤进行操作即可。
注意事项
- 文件路径:确保你提供的SQL文件路径是正确的,否则MySQL将无法找到并导入文件。
- 权限问题:确保你有足够的权限在MySQL服务器上创建数据库和导入数据。
- 字符集和排序规则:如果原始数据库使用了特定的字符集或排序规则,确保在导入时也指定了相同的设置,以避免数据乱码或排序问题。
FAQs
Q1: 如果导入过程中出现错误怎么办?
A1: 如果在导入过程中遇到错误,首先检查错误信息,它通常会指出问题所在,常见的错误包括文件路径不正确、权限不足、SQL语法错误等,根据错误提示进行修正后重试,如果问题依旧存在,可以尝试将SQL文件分成更小的部分逐一导入,以定位具体出错的语句。
Q2: 我可以将导出的SQL文件直接发送给他人吗?
A2: 是的,你可以将导出的SQL文件通过电子邮件、云存储或其他文件传输方式发送给他人,接收者只需要按照上述导入步骤,在自己的MySQL环境中执行该文件即可恢复数据库。
原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/80199.html